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Thurnscoe to Stonebridge Park start from as little as £19.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Thurnscoe to Stonebridge Park start from £63.60 one way, or £101.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Thurnscoe to Stonebridge Park are available for £131.10 one way, or £257.50 return

Facilities and Services

Thurnscoe Train Station, while unstaffed, is equipped with convenient ticket machines to purchase and collect tickets, making it easy for travelers to access services without the need for a ticket office. There's step-free access to platforms, ensuring ease for passengers with mobility challenges, though there's no ramp available for train access. For those needing assistance, help can be requested at the station or pre-booked through Passenger Assist, giving peace of mind to those requiring extra support.

The station features 60 parking spaces, all free of charge, which are great for daily commuters or those planning longer excursions. Bicycle storage is also offered, with eight sheltered spaces monitored by CCTV, giving you the confidence to cycle-and-ride.

Onward Travel Options

Though Thurnscoe station doesn’t have direct public facilities like shops or ATMs, its connectivity is not lacking. For continued journeys, there’s a bus stop conveniently located nearby, and service information is readily available via Busline at 0871 200 2233. Additionally, travelers can make use of taxi services to get around, leaving the station-side or opposite under the railway bridge for journeys to Leeds or Sheffield, respectively.

A seamless travel experience is further enhanced through links with local train services. Regular trains from Thurnscoe connect to bustling cities like Sheffield, Leeds, and scenic areas such as Moorthorpe, making it a hub for exploration across Yorkshire and beyond.

Station Facilities at Stonebridge Park

Though a relatively small station, Stonebridge Park covers basic amenities necessary for travelers. While it doesn't have a traditional ticket office, the station offers ticket machines, allowing passengers to easily collect pre-purchased tickets. These machines are accessible and include options for Travelcards suitable for London Underground services.

Customer information is provided via help points, ensuring assistance is readily available if required. Staff help is available for extensive hours, from early in the morning until after midnight on we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ly shortened hours on Sundays. It's worth noting that the station does not offer step-free access, which might be a factor for those with mobility restrictions.

Amenities and Accessibility

While Stonebridge Park focuses on essential services, it lacks some usual amenities. For instance, there are no toilets, refreshment facilities, or ATMs present at the station. If cycling's your mode of onward travel, you’ll find bicycle stands available, albeit without a hire scheme. It's advisable to consider these factors when planning your journey.

The station is equipped with CCTV, maintaining a level of security alongside customer help points and a well-established support system, including TFL Customer Services reachable at 0343 222 1234.
